N's rollout effectively ends — the newer manifest supersedes it. Rollout-aware clients revalidate the manifest before installing a downloaded update on quit. If N+1 has replaced N but the client is not admitted to N+1 yet, it skips the downloaded N and waits rather than installing two updates in succession. If N+1 is a hotfix for a bug in N, dispatch `desktop-rollout.yml -f tag=v0.1. -f rollout_hours=0` after N+1 publishes so the users who already got N reach the fix fast. ### Limitations -- **No pause / kill switch.** Once a stable user is admitted, they will install the update on next quit (`autoInstallOnAppQuit = true`). To stop new admissions, ship a superseding release. To "recall" already-admitted users, ship a hotfix `+1` patch. +- **No pause / kill switch.** To stop new admissions, ship a superseding release. Clients revalidate on quit and will not install the superseded download, but a client that already completed installation cannot be recalled; ship a hotfix `+1` patch. - **No rollback.** `allowDowngrade = false`. Bad release = ship a hotfix. - **Bootstrap caveat.** Clients running a build older than the rollout feature ignore `rolloutHours` and admit immediately. Rollout protection only applies to clients running the rollout-aware version or later. - **Up to ~30 min automatic admission latency.** Renderer polls every 30 minutes, so a stable user may take up to that long to be evaluated against the rollout window.
